Abstract

The utility model discloses a kind of full-automatic transformer no-load voltage ratio testers, it is related to a kind of tester, testing cassete including rectangular-shape, the operation panel for measuring transformer voltage ratio is provided on the side wall of the testing cassete, the both sides up and down of the testing cassete are arranged with protective cover and low protection cover respectively, four edges of testing cassete side wall are respectively set there are one protector, and the protector includes upper blocking seat be clamped with upper protective cover, the lower deck that is clamped with low protection cover and connect upper blocking seat and lower deck and is used for the bound edge of package testing box side;The utility model directly carries out test operation without opening cover when in use, saves space required when opening tester lid, the convenient transformer in small space carries out no-load voltage ratio measurement, to increase the practicability of tester.

Background technology
Full-automatic transformer no-load voltage ratio tester is one of vital equipment in electric system, is used for the three of electric system Phase transformer is tested, particularly suitable for Z-type winding transformer, the Scott of rectifier transformer and Railway Electric system, this inverse section Special, balancing transformer no-load voltage ratio level difference test.
Existing full-automatic transformer no-load voltage ratio tester generally includes babinet, is articulated with babinet side and is used for lid mould assembling body Lid and the rectangular-shape being embedded in babinet testing cassete, the side of testing cassete towards lid is provided with operation panel.
Although the setting of babinet and lid can play testing cassete good anti-in the full-automatic transformer no-load voltage ratio tester Shield acts on, but in actual use, it needs Cover opening first so that operation panel is demonstrated in the outside of babinet, just may be used The measurement of no-load voltage ratio is carried out to transformer.If transformer is installed on space more narrow space, then the lid of the tester Unlatching is subject to limitation, is not easy to the measurement of transformer voltage ratio.
